Title : Guaiane-type sesquiterpenoids with acetylcholinesterase inhibitory activities from the roots of Stellera chamaejasme - Chu_2026_Phytochemistry__114843

Abstract :

Phytochemical investigation on the roots of Stellera chamaejasme Linn. led to the isolation of twelve undescribed guaiane-type sesquiterpenoids (1-12). Their chemical structures were determined by a comprehensive analysis of spectroscopic data. The absolute configuration was elucidated by comparing experimental ECD. The acetylcholinesterase (AChE) inhibitory activities of isolated compounds were evaluated. Among these, compounds 3 and 9 exhibited comparable inhibitory activity, with IC(50) values of 2.81 +/- 0.37 microM and 3.22 +/- 0.21 microM, even more than Donepezil. Additionally, the molecular modeling studies revealed the structural basis for the significant inhibitory activity of compounds 3 and 9.
